Executive Assistant – Project Coordination, Strategic Admin Support

Remote Full-time
Job Description: • Support a dynamic senior leader by managing communications, calendars, and cross-functional projects • Coordinate with internal teams, external partners, and high-level stakeholders, while keeping systems organized • Handle scheduling, organize board meetings, triage high-volume communications • Prepare documents and materials for board meetings • Act as the main point of contact for large projects involving engineers, architects, scientists, and city partners • Monitor inbox activity, highlight and summarize key messages, draft responses when appropriate • Maintain and improve internal systems and workflows. Suggest and implement better ways of working • Work with the finance team to review budgets and assist with basic financial planning • Maintain and update contact records in tools like EveryAction • Conduct local and national research related to the organization’s initiatives • Coordinate with the marketing team to help draft or schedule social media posts and other content as needed Requirements: • Experience in executive support, project coordination, or high-level administrative work • Confident using tools like Google Workspace, Calendly, Doodle, EveryAction (or similar CRMs) • Clear and professional communication with internal teams, external partners, consultants, and stakeholders across email, phone, and messaging tools like Slack or Zoom • Self-directed, tech-savvy, and excel at remote work staying organized, meeting deadlines, and juggling priorities with ease • Detail-oriented, proactive, and thrive when managing complex calendars, prepping for meetings, and ensuring nothing falls through the cracks • Problem-solver who can track deliverables, coordinate across multiple departments, and provide essential behind-the-scenes support that keeps leadership focused and operations running smoothly • Willing to work in a US time zone schedule.
